Datuk Sr Mohd. Salem Kailany

About

Datuk Sr Mohd. Salem Kailany is the Group Chief Executive Officer of KLCC (Holdings) Sdn. Bhd., one of the leading real estate players in Malaysia and master developer of the KLCC development in Kuala Lumpur City Centre and the largest urban development of Malaysia’s administrative capital, Putrajaya. He has over 40 companies under his helm, including KLCC Property Holdings Berhad and KLCC Real Estate Investment Trust (REIT), the largest REIT by market capitalisation and the only stapled security listed in Bursa Malaysia.

Qualified as a surveyor, he has over 33 years of professional experience. He is a highly regarded leader in the Malaysian property sector, with an extensive track record spanning across real estate valuation, project advisory, property development, project management, strategy and mergers & acquisitions.

Datuk Sr Mohd. Salem previously served as the President and Chief Executive Officer of UDA Holdings Berhad for 5 years. Prior to that, he was the Chief Executive Officer of PNB Development for 3 years, where he achieved strong financial outcomes during his tenure and improved the positioning of several township projects, part of a portfolio spanning 10,000 acres of urban and suburban development land.

Between 2007 - 2016, he advanced through numerous leadership positions, culminating in his position as Senior Vice President of Property Malaysia at Sime Darby Property. There, he successfully led the launch and management of multiple major township projects across Malaysia. Over the course of his tenure, he oversaw a development portfolio with a cumulative Gross Development Value of over RM200 billion (~USD47 billion).

He holds an Advanced Diploma in Estate Management from the University of Technology Mara, Malaysia and attended the Advanced Management Program at Harvard Business School, Massachusetts, USA
